Snowy Chili Cheese Dip

This Snowy Chili Dip is such an easy appetizer! Stir together some cottage cheese, salsa, avocado, green chilies, and scoop it up with some Fritos.

Ingredients

10 servings
  • 1 pound container of cottage cheese (any fat content you like)
  • 1 4 -oz can diced green chiles (or 7 ounce can, slightly drained)
  • 1 large tomato (chopped)
  • 1/4 to 1/2 cup salsa
  • 1 -2 avocados (chopped)
  • 1 teaspoon salt (or more to taste)
  • 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 dash cayenne pepper
  • 1/4 to 1/2 cup cilantro (chopped)
  • sliced or chopped jalapenos
  • green onions (chopped)
  • fresh lime juice
  • 1 to 2 9-oz. package Fritos ( (the scoop kind))

Steps

  1. In a medium mixing bowl, combine cottage cheese, green chilies, chopped tomato, salsa, avocado, salt, chili powder, and a dash of cayenne pepper. (You can drain the green chilies all the way if you want. I usually just open the can and use the lid to strain out the liquid right at the top.)

  2. Stir in the cilantro, jalapenos, green onions, and a few squeezes of fresh lime juice. These are all optional ingredients.

  3. Serve in a bowl with Frito scoops for dipping!

  4. Refrigerate leftovers.
